Donuts
Donuts is an Internet company that specializes on the ownership and management of top-level domains. With nearly 25 million domains in its portfolio, Donuts is the largest such domain registrar in the world. The company also has hundreds of domains available for its registry partners. Its mission is to make the internet easier and simplify the management of digital identity. Through its platform, customers can discover, register, and use high-quality domain names. The company was launched commercially in Kirkland in Washington in 2010.

Colors
You must think about the tone your business wishes to project when choosing colors for your finance logo. For example, a mortgage lender may want to communicate their authority, sense of responsibility, and commitment to the client's financial future. A finance firm that targets women might choose to use a softer, more romantic scheme.
Green is associated with luck and wealth, but it can also signal happiness and innovation. You can mix and match these colors to create the emotional response you're after.
